As of February 27, 2026, Anthropic CEO Dario Amodei has formally rejected an ultimatum from the U.S. Department of War (Pentagon) to remove safety guardrails from its AI models, specifically its flagship model Claude. This high-stakes standoff marks a significant precedent for how AI companies negotiate ethics and safety with national security institutions.
The Standoff: Anthropic vs. the Pentagon
The dispute centers on the Pentagon's demand for unrestricted access to Anthropic's technology for "all lawful purposes," including battlefield operations and weapons development.
Anthropic's "Red Lines": The company refuses to allow its AI to be used for mass domestic surveillance of U.S. citizens or in fully autonomous lethal weaponry where AI makes targeting decisions without human oversight.
The Ultimatum: Defense Secretary Pete Hegseth set a deadline of 5:01 p.m. ET on Friday, February 27, 2025. If Anthropic does not comply, the Pentagon has threatened to:
Designate Anthropic a "supply chain risk," a label usually reserved for foreign adversaries, which would force all defense contractors to sever ties with the company.
Invoke the Defense Production Act (DPA) to legally compel the company to provide the requested access.
Current Status: Dario Amodei stated on Thursday that he "cannot in good conscience accede" to the request, despite the potential loss of a $200 million contract and the risk of being blacklisted from the national security supply chain.
Precedent for the Industry
Anthropic's refusal is seen as a "stress test" for the future of AI-enabled warfare and corporate autonomy.
Competitive Landscape: Anthropic is currently the sole outlier among its peers. OpenAI, Google, and Elon Musk’s xAI (with its Grok model) have reportedly agreed to more expansive military terms.
Precedent: Industry experts suggest the outcome will establish whether ethical differentiation is commercially viable or if the "all lawful purposes" standard will become the mandatory default for all future defense AI procurement.
